Taxonomy Identification: Family Papilionidae, first named by Distant in 1874
Colour: Base colour brown black with bands of lemon yellow. Hindwings are the same but have red and blue eyelike markings.
Size: Wingspan 95-105mm
Comments & Applications: A very pretty swallowtail from subsaharan Africa with brown black and beautiful lemon yellow bands on the wings. A popular butterfly for framing, domes, artwork, photography, interior design and film
